Posted on 5/25/18 at 12:09 pm to
Brisbi’s
Blue Crab
Station 6
R&O’s
NOLA Food & Spirits
Deanie’s
Sala
Lakeview Harbor- new location
Russell’s Marina Grill
2 Tony’s
Ming’s Chinese Rest.

That’s everything at the lakefront and Bucktown. Harrison Ave. has many different things. You would need to be more specific on type of food you are wanting.
